CG Exempt won't "stick"
CG Exempt won't "stick" for some of my cablecast shows, not all of them.
When I either click on the show record from the schedule, or pull up the show by it's ID number, I can see that the CG Exempt box is ticked. I've resaved these show records, run auto pilot yet, the shows still show up on my dynamically generated Carousel schedule.
I can manually exempt each run of the show via the schedule page Lock and Exempt options and this does work.
Basically I don't need PSAs or multisegmented shows coming up on the schedule.
How can I fix this so that cablecast and carousel recognize these shows as CG exempt?
Also, any suggestions on workflow to prevent this sort of glitch in the future.

Inappropriate?I may have solved my problem and figured out my workflow.
So back to the original issue:
In the image below I have ShowID 43, on the schedule the "E" icon is not active. Clicking the show title I get the Edit Show page with CG Exempt checked, suggesting to me that this show should be exempt/not show up in my dynamically generated schedule.
The show does appear in my schedule.
Then I noticed the "Details" icon on the schedule page. Clicking this brings up the "Advanced Setting" page. Despite the CG Exempt checkbox being checked under the Edit Show page, it is not checked on this Advanced Setting page.
So I checked the box and saved. Now, back on my schedule page, ShowID 43 displays a blue "E" icon. If I randomly move forward to next week in my schedule and schedule in ShowID 43, it continues to show up as CG Exempt.
For now this seems to work. Will follow up later if I'm proven wrong.

Inappropriate?Hey DJ,
While your situation is definitely frustrating, its actually expected behavior. Here is why.
There are two places in Cablecast where you can mark something as CG Exempt. One is a Show record, the other is a Run Event.
The place where CG Exempt really matters is in Run Events because these are what actually make up your schedule.
When you mark a Show Record as CG Exempt what your really doing is marking a preset telling Cablecast "Anytime I schedule this show, automatically mark the Run Event as CG Exempt".
The problem your running into is that when you click on the show title in the schedule you are actually bringing up the Show Record and editing it. This does not affect the CG Exempt Status of Event Runs because those runs have already been made, changing the preset for the show doesn't do anything. However if you go somewhere else in your schedule and schedule that same show again, that Run will now be CG Exempt.
When you click on the details of an event run, you are actually modifying that Event. Which is why marking it as CG Exempt actually causes that Run to be CG Exempt. Clicking in the greyed out E would have the same effect, marking that specific Run as CG Exempt.
What I do, and what I gather most other stations do as well, is mark PSA and Filler Show Records as CG Exempt when we first make them, before we've scheduled them at all. That way every time we schedule them the runs default to CG Exempt.
